Natural Resources Careers Camp (NRCC) is a great summer opportunity for Maryland high school students who are interested in forests, wildlife, or natural resources.  At NRCC, students learn about a wide range of forest, wildlife and natural resources topics with challenging hands-on lessons.  They explore careers through field and classroom experiences led by professionals currently working in the field.   College credit is available from Allegany College of Maryland, and “college night” brings representatives of colleges and university from around the region to camp to meet with students one-on-one.

This week-long residential camp will be held in Garrett County,  July 21 – July 27, 2013.  The cost is $500, with scholarships available from your local Forestry Board.

Chevron is happy to announce its 2013  Delo Tractor Restoration Contest. Beginning in April, teams will find and restore a tractor, and twelve finalist teams will compete at the National FFA Convention this fall in Louisville.
